Zakariyah Ali 96d1225ad9 completion: hide dotfiles for selected path completion
The completion helper for index paths uses git ls-files rather than
shell filename completion. As a result, leading-dot paths such as a
tracked .gitignore were offered even when the user had not started the
path with ".".

Hide leading-dot path components for git rm, git mv, and git ls-files
when completing an empty path component. Explicit dot completion is
still preserved, so git rm . can still complete .gitignore.

This matches standard shell filename completion behavior, where dotfiles
are hidden by default unless the user starts their input with a dot.
This also resolves four TODO comments in t/9902-completion.sh which
have been present since 2013 (commit ddf07bddef, "completion: add file
completion tests", 2013-04-27), expecting that .gitignore would not be
shown when completing on an empty path component.
